About the opportunity
Established in 1988, the NHMRC Clinical Trials Centre (CTC) is a Flagship Centre within the faculty of Medicine and Health, and the premier centre for clinical trials of the University. It is a global leader in clinical trials, impacting future health practice and policy. The CTC is also a leader in research excellence, the methodology of trials, and the translation of research into clinical practice.
CTC is seeking a dynamic and accomplished individual to join our esteemed team as a Professor or Associate Professor of Biostatistics. The successful candidate will lead cutting-edge research, oversee excellence in biostatical analyses and contribute to the advancement of biostatistical methodology, with a focus on its applications in health and medical research. The NHMRC Trial Centre is renowned for its involvement in large-scale clinical trials and diverse trial methodologies across diverse disease areas.
